BEST EVER (AND MOST VERSATILE) MUFFINS!
These are wonderful for just throwing in your favorite ingredients---I don't need any other muffin recipes. Editing to add, based on a recent review: Be sure not to overmix muffins; if you do, they will be tough. They should still be lumpy when you are finished mixing them.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 400°F (205°C).
- Stir together the flour, baking powder, salt and sugar in a large bowl.
- Make a well in the center.
- In a small bowl or 2-cup measuring cup, beat egg with a fork.
- Stir in milk and oil.
- Pour all at once into the well in the flour mixture.
- Mix quickly and lightly with a fork until moistened, but do not beat.
- The batter will be lumpy. DO NOT OVERMIX. This will create tough/heavy muffins.
- Pour the batter into paper lined muffin pan cups.
- Variations: Blueberry Muffins: Add 1 cup fresh blueberries.
- Raisin Muffins: Add 1 cup finely chopped raisins.
- Date Muffins: Add 1 cup finely chopped dates.
- Cheese Muffins: Fold in 1 cup grated sharp yellow cheese.
- Bacon Muffins: Fold 1/4 cup crisp cooked bacon, broken into bits.
- Bake for 25 minutes, or until golden.

EASY ENGLISH MUFFINS
This English muffin was inspired by one served at the Model Bakery, in Napa, CA. Theirs are fried in clarified butter. I didn't actually use their recipe, since I wanted to experiment with a simpler, faster method; but if it makes you feel any better, I did cook them in clarified butter.

Steps:
- Place 1/4 cup flour, yeast, and 1/2 cup water in a mixing bowl. Whisk together and set aside for about 10 minutes to see if thin layer of foam develops to ensure yeast is active. Drizzle in vegetable oil; add salt, egg white, remaining 1 3/4 cup flour, and remaining 1/4 cup warm water. Mix together until dough is very wet and sticky. Cover. Set in a warm spot and let rise until doubled, about 2 hours.
- Pull dough gently from sides of bowl, stirring slightly, and turn out onto a well-floured rolling surface. Work in just enough flour until dough is easily handled and can be cut into 6 pieces, about 1 minute. Cut dough into 6 equal portions. Form a seamless ball of dough, adding a pinch of flour to keep it from sticking. Flatten to make thick disks. Transfer dough onto a lined baking sheet sprinkled generously with cornmeal. Let rise until doubled, about 1 to 1 1/2 hours.
- Add clarified butter to skillet over medium heat. Carefully transfer muffin disks to skillet. Cook in batches to avoid overcrowding. Brown on one side, 5 or 6 minutes. Turn, and brown the other side, 5 or 6 minutes. Continue turning to get muffins evenly browned and cooked through, 7 or 8 minutes total per side. Transfer to a cooking rack and cool completely (this is key as you can't split the muffins unless they are cooled).
- Split cooled muffins with a fork, inserting tines all the way around edges so the 2 sides can be pulled apart. Toast and serve with jam.
